Your Council Tax Explained

Learn how Cheshire West and Chester Council spends its budget on services that benefit the community.
Did you know? Your Council Tax supports Council, Police and Fire Service
- The Band D charges are: £2,076.79
- £295.44 Police Element
- £100.09 Fire and Rescue Authority Element
TOTAL: £2,472.32

Weekly increase of 4.99% for a band D property would be:
- 2025/26 Band D was £38.04 a week
- 2026/27 Band D will be £39.94 a week
- Increase £1.90 a week
Band D is the average Council Tax used nationally when comparing council tax levels across England.
